“…Gene prediction algorithms uncovered 4062 genes encoding proteins and 107 encoding structural RNAs. Several previously characterized features were recognized in the sequence, including defective prophage PBSZ (Seaman et al, 1964), the tryptophan operon region (Zeigler et al, 2008), the ribitol teichoic acid gene cluster (Lazarevic et al, 2002) and the biosynthetic gene clusters for the peptide antibiotics rhizocticin (Borisova et al, 2010) and mycosubtilin (Duitman et al, 1999).…”
